Tennis Consistency Training: The Science of Rep vs. Variant

Consistency is just one of the most important high qualities in tennis. Players who can continuously execute trusted shots commonly outshine opponents with greater power yet lower accuracy. Attaining consistency requires effective training methods, and among one of the most disputed topics in sports science is whether repeating or variant generates far better outcomes.

Conventional tennis training commonly stresses repeating. Players struck numerous forehands, backhands, and batteries to reinforce muscle memory. This technique is important due to the fact that it assists construct technical proficiency and self-confidence. Repetitive direct exposure to the very same movement enables the brain and body to work with more efficiently.

However, tennis suits seldom include the same circumstances. Every point provides distinct challenges involving different round rates, rotates, trajectories, and court settings. This is where variant becomes vital.

Sports science research suggests that variable method typically boosts skill retention and transfer to competitive scenarios. When gamers encounter varied training situations, they learn to solve problems as opposed to simply remember movements. This produces more sturdy performance enhancements.

Consistency training need to therefore not focus solely on repeating excellent shots. Real uniformity means doing effectively under changing conditions. Players should learn to keep strategy, timing, and decision-making no matter the situation.

A well balanced training program combines both approaches. Repetition builds the technical structure, while variant develops versatility and resilience. AI-powered equipments make it much easier than ever to incorporate both aspects into day-to-day method.

Pickleball vs Tennis: Can One Device Train Both?

The fast development of pickleball has triggered an fascinating inquiry amongst racquet sports fanatics: can a solitary training maker efficiently sustain both tennis and pickleball? The solution is significantly becoming indeed, thanks to advances in sports technology and device layout.

Although tennis and pickleball share several similarities, they likewise have crucial differences. Tennis involves bigger courts, faster round rates, and better physical motion. Pickleball utilizes a smaller sized court and lighter equipment while highlighting fast reflexes and calculated shot positioning.
